The Dead Essays
The Dead Essays Today I wore all black But there is no funeral procession. So I just went to work and sat at my desk Before piles of essays which need to be read, A red pen in my hand - Because I am old school And the students can deal – And it would seem that women Of the mid 1900’s were being oppressed And that is the reason they were all insane. Yes, all of them. It is clearly stated in paragraphs two and three, The introduction and the sad excuse for a conclusion Which is hanging on at the end like some sort of cough. And here it would seem the student forgot all syntactical purpose And I am quite certain “When women were alone” Is not a sentence, and yet it is punctuated as such, A big fat period where there should only be a comma. The chop, chop of simple sentences And yet I am relieved because at the very least, It is a sentence… no matter how misguided the idea. Oh, and the idea because today women are equal to men In every possible way, and I hope the tone is sarcastic, biting, a little ironic, But no… it is not. This child does not know to capitalize I Let alone how to portray through language A tone which is biting, satirical, humorous. It would seem I am dressed appropriately after all.
